Web27 Oct 2024 · Paraplegia is a devastating complication which may occur following surgery on the thoracic aorta. Spinal fluid drainage may reduce the paraplegia risk in thoracic and thoracoabdominal aortic aneurysm repair by reducing the cerebrospinal fluid pressure and hence increasing the spinal perfusion pressure. WebIn the first study, 38 they found 42 tetraplegic and 11 paraplegic individuals diagnosed with sleep apnea, representing 14.9% of all tetraplegic and 3.7% of all paraplegic patients, respectively. The apneic tetraplegics had an overall higher motor level (P < 0.001), the majority having a level of C4 or C5.

WebGenerally, complete paraplegia is the result of complete damage to the spinal cord anywhere below the neck. Specifically this is caused by injury to the cord in the spinal column’s middle section, known as the thoracic region, or further below this in what are known as the lumbar and sacral regions. Web13 Mar 2024 · People with C6 tetraplegia and thoracic paraplegia utilize strategies adopted by most people with spinal cord injury. People with C6 tetraplegia are of particular interest because paralysis of the triceps muscles has important implications for movement and because C6 is a common level of spinal cord injury.
